Awesome Decks - UNIKORN Lorcan / Moostaste

I found the Moostaste in my Pinterest feed one day and was confused at first - many decks before tried to be arty as hell, but this one really got me. The UNIKORN Moostaste (on the right) is one of those boards that are supposed to hang on the wall and decorate your living room. It was actually released in 2012 already and now, it is not in production anymore.

So I headed to their website for a little research and found out that the artwork was designed by uberkraaft, a really awesome artist. Also I found the new board by UNIKORN - the Lorcan (which you see below).

The Lorcan is shorter and the kick makes it really useful for tricks and the griptape has a really performance oriented look. But UNIKORN from Montreal always works in cooperation with artists from all over the world so this has a artwork just as beautiful as the Moostaste. In this case it is the work of the Brazilian artist Victor Beuren. His thoughts on the deck:

“This deck is all about having fun, about the enjoyment you get from riding it. It’s about the wind on your face, the feeling that you are actually flying across town the kind of feeling that we all hold dear. The design brings toy planes, parachutes, wings and a pilot to help carry your imagination in flying with you.”

The Lorcan is available for $140 CAD deck only or a hundred dollars more for the complete board with Bennett Vector trucks and Seismic Rippler wheels

Awesome Decks - Landyachtz Chinook

For today, I found a really nice downhill and freeride board: The Chinook. This is one of the examples that show how Landyachtz does not only guarantee great artworks but also awesome shapes.
With its 9-ply Canadian maple it has basically no flex unless you really try to bend it. In the overall length of 40" there are two wheelbase options: 31.25" and 32.25". The W-bowl concave locks your feet in at the right spot and makes it hard to slip off. The drop gives you the possibility to get your foot close to the wheels to gain some extra control over the +/-10° wedged trucks. Although this might seem a little drastic when you look at it, the Chinook is meant to be a less aggressive version of the Evo - still a monster - to match the more modern trucks.

I just love everything about the artwork: How the lion's head is symmetrical, how all of it consists of these striped triangles and this awesome glow of the eyes. Well, not everything - I would love to have another option to the main colors. Maybe a red or a darker blue would work out really well. But I guess there won't be any other color setting as the deck isn't in production anymore. If you love it for the shape and don't really care about the artwork, you can still buy the Landyachtz Evo for $140 deck only or $240 to get it equipped with Bear Grizzly 840 181mm trucks, Hawgs KM FSU 70mm 80A wheels and System ABEC 5 bearings.

Awesome Decks - Bustin Sportster Pro

Today I want to show you one of the awesome longboard decks I found on Pinterest. When choosing a deck for your new board you can't focus only on the stats,  because no matter how good the board is - it still has to look nice.

So, this here is a nice 37,5" deck by Bustin: The Sportster Pro. With it's typical drop-through / wheel cutout design it is pretty much an all rounder for freeride, cruising and downhill. With the Thermo Carbon and maple hybrid Bustin tried to reach the right stiffness and elasticity balance that they all want. Every brand does it pretty much the same way - but they call it different every time.


But take a look at this gorgeous texture in grey - it still sounds awful. I can't decide whether it looks more like really luxury wood or like brushed metal. However, I love this shade. You shouldn't look too close at the lion though - to me the face looks a little too abstract. All the fur looks fine, especially the "majestic" chin, I think. But there is one thing that really annoys me: Why did they try to give the drawing a graffiti look at the bottom? The rest of the deck is all clean and noble except those eight stripes dripping down there. Still, there are other graphics available at the Bustin store for $179, if you like the shape.
